The 90th percentile of a dataset is the value that cuts off the first 90 percent of the data values when all of the values are sorted from least to greatest. The unambiguous range of a radar is the maximum range at which a target can be located so as to guarantee that the reflected … how far is anniston from birmingham alWebb30 nov. 2012 · A method for evaluating coated film thickness of wax is provided with: a temperature acquisition step for acquiring the front surface temperature of a member to be coated that has not been coated with the wax and the back surface temperature of a region coated with the wax by capturing an image of the member to be coated by an infrared … hifi headphones review 2015WebbOne method to assess geometric efficiency is to calculate it from the slopes of standard curves. A theoretical relationship exists between a standard curve slope and efficiency. In equation 2, theoretically a slope of -3.32 corresponds to an efficiency of 100%. Slopes steeper than -3.32 (e.g., -3.5) imply lower efficiency. hifi headphones game zeroWebb1 juli 2002 · (1) θ=A−2 sin −1 n/2 r =A−2 sin −1 1 head / neck ratio, where A is the maximum angle of the radius movement in the cup, n is the neck width at the impingement level, and r is the radius of the head.
